Why the IPL 2026 Final toss left both RCB and GT smiling in Ahmedabad
Royal Challengers Bengaluru opted to bowl first in the IPL 2026 final against Gujarat Titans.
Skipper Rajat Patidar backed his team's strong chasing record on a batting-friendly pitch.
Gujarat Titans captain Shubman Gill also admitted he would have batted first, highlighting the toss's favorable outcome for both sides.
One change sees Arshad Khan replace Sai Kishore for GT.
